Dear Udit,

First of all, we have to remember that we cannot expect waiver of these fees 
from private universities.
This is because, government universities get grants from university grands 
commission, which Private Universities do not get.
And the main Moto of private University is to profit by providing quality 
education.
On the other hand, government universities do not have intention of profiting 
through providing quality education as they are funded by the government, which 
works towards improving the education in the country, as this is one of their 
main aims.
So, only the way that they can exempt you from paying fee is to get exemption 
in the tax by claiming that amount as CSR.
Otherwise, they would never be able to run without taking fee from people, 
including people with disabilities.
Their main intention is to earn profit not to provide education for people with 
All abilities, including disabilities.
While their intention  is to provide quality education, the underlying fact is 
that they work for profit.
And government also may have provisions to incentivise the universities for 
doing this like we  have provisions for incentivising companies that hire 
persons with disabilities.
However, The provisions in RPWD act cannot force Private University to waive 
the fee as they work for this fee.

Hello everyone,

I hope you're doing well. I am currently pursuing my undergraduate degree (BCA) 
at SRM University, Delhi NCR, Sonipat. I’m writing to seek advice regarding fee 
exemption or concession for students with disabilities in private universities.

As you may know, private institutions often charge a wide range of 
fees—tuition, examination, and other administrative charges—which can become 
quite difficult to manage over time. I’ve heard that government institutions 
have clear provisions for fee waivers or concessions for persons with 
disabilities, and that private universities are encouraged to support such 
students as well.

In fact, I recently came across information that Lovely Professional University 
(LPU) offers a full programme fee waiver for students with benchmark 
disabilities, including 100% visual impairment (that's what I herd based on 
some follow up prompts with the AI). They also provide additional support such 
as free residential stay for one attendant. This shows that private 
universities can offer meaningful financial assistance to students with 
disabilities.

I have already sent an email to the Registrar of my university regarding this 
matter, but I would really appreciate any guidance or shared experiences from 
others who may have gone through a similar process. I would also like to know:
- Whether SRM University has any formal policy or provision for fee concession 
for students with disabilities
- What documents or steps are required to apply for such support
- If there are any government schemes that private universities are expected to 
follow
